Bettina Lobkowicz vinařství Pinot Noir 2009 pozdní sběr barrique

Variety: Pinot Noir
Country of origin: Czech Republic
Wine appellation: Bohemia, Mělník sub-appellation, Mělník village, Turbovická vineyard 
Vintage: 2009
Alcohol content: 14.0%
Color: lighter garnet red with bricky meniscus
Bouquet: cranberries, forest strawberries, leather, hint of animal tones
Taste: medium body,  wild forest strawberries, strawberry preserve, cedar wood,nicely round and properly balanced, medium to longer finish 
Overall score: 4+8+12+6+6+50=86
Price: CZK 220
Stopper: single piece cork
This is good example how Pinot should be made, it is in perfect drinking conditions, but would still age for another 2 to 3 years, however this was my last bottle :-(
